BlackRock Credit Allocation Income Trust Description

BlackRock Credit Allocation Income Trust IV is a closed end balanced mutual fund launched by BlackRock, Inc. The fund is co managed by BlackRock Advisors, LLC, BlackRock Financial Management, Inc., and BlackRock Investment Management, LLC. It invests in the public equity and fixed income markets across the globe. The fund invests in the stocks of companies operating across diversified sectors. For the fixed income portion of the portfolio, it primarily invests in securities with an average credit quality of BBB by Standard & Poor's Corporation. The fund invests in investment grade corporate bonds, high yield bonds, bank loans, preferred securities or convertible bonds or derivatives. It was formerly known as BlackRock Preferred & Equity Advantage Trust. BlackRock Credit Allocation Income Trust IV was formed on December 27, 2006 and is domiciled in the United States.
